Всем привет! В прошлой статье мы изучили виджет Image в библиотеке kivy. А сегодня мы изучим виджет Button. Импортируем нужные библиотеки: Создаем подкласс и в нем создаем переменную button в которой находиться виджет Button со следующими параметрами:text=какой текст будет в окне; size_hit = размер; pos_hint = расположение. Ниже нашей переменной button есть такая строчка: button.bind(on_press=self.on_press_button)
Что это обозначает, переменная button является кнопкой...
В прошлой статье я рассказывал про параметры, сейчас же я расскажу про события, кнопки, а также о том как передать в наш kv-файл функции из Python-файла. Директивы Для начала посмотрим на директивы. Они с помощью комбинации #; Вместо ';' стоит ':'. И после этого указывается сама директива, например #;import some Как работает import? Сначала пишем директиву, потом название переменной или функции, которую импортируем, а потом откуда и что импортируем. Так из файла main.py я импортировал OnButtonClick...